A powerful heart is essential to supporting life. Interesting, the vertebrate heart is able to change both its form and function to meet the changing requirements of the animal. For example, exercise training will cause the heart to increase in size and pump more blood per beat. This change to the heart increases the rate at which blood can be delivered to the tissues and enables a higher rate of physical activity. The heart can also undergo maladaptive changes following cardiac injury or disease. Here, scar tissue forms in the heart and the amount of muscle decreases resulting in a weakened heart with impaired function. While the above adaptive and maladaptive changes have been well described at the organ level, there is less known of the cellular pathways responsible for initiating and regulating them.
